A multi-national engineering firm is looking for an experienced professional in Johannesburg to coordinate engineering and design functions in projects related to materials handling in the mining industry. Candidates should have a BSc, BEng, or relevant diploma, and possess 10-15 years of design experience, coupled with strong problem-solving, leadership, and communication skills. This role includes responsibilities such as supervising teams, conducting site inspections, and liaising with clients to ensure project specifications are met.
